Abstract
A wastewater treatment system for treating wastewater effluent flowing through a sewer pipe from a sewage treatment plant, and specially designed chlorine tablets for use in the treatment system. In a preferred embodiment the wastewater treatment system is characterized by a wastewater flow conduit which is mounted in the sewer pipe and a tablet loading neck, closed by a removable lid, extends upwardly from the wastewater flow conduit. A tablet support rod extends downwardly through the lid and tablet loading neck into the wastewater flow conduit. Multiple treatment tablets, each having a central opening, are slidably mounted on the tablet support rod in stacked relationship, and as the tablets in the wastewater flow conduit are dissolved by the flowing wastewater, the tablets in the tablet loading neck descend on the tablet support rod into the conduit, to replace the dissolved tablets. In another embodiment the tablet support rod is slidably mounted in the lid and biased upwardly and as the tablets are dissolved, the tablet support rod moves upwardly through the lid and is either visually inspected or attached to an alarm switch which activates an alarm to indicate the need for replacing tablets on the rod.

2. A wastewater treatment system for treating effluent flowing through a sewer pipe, said wastewater treatment system comprising a wastewater flow conduit inserted in the sewer pipe for receiving the effluent;
- a tablet loading neck extending from said wastewater flow conduit;
lid means provided on said tablet loading neck for removably closing said tablet loading neck;
a tablet support rod slidably extending through said lid means and said tablet loading neck and terminating in said wastewater flow conduit;
bias means provided on said lid means, said bias means engaging said tablet support rod for biasing said tablet support rod upwardly;
a first set of chemical treatment tablets slidably mounted on said tablet support rod in stacked relationship in said wastewater flow conduit and a second set of chemical treatment tablets sidably mounted on said tablet support rod in stacked relationship in said tablet loading neck, whereby said second set of chemical treatment tablets descends by gravity on said tablet support rod to replace said first set of chemical treatment tablets, as said first set of chemical treatment tablets is dissolved in the effluent. - View Dependent Claims (3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, 10, 11, 12, 13, 14, 15)

16. A wastewater treatment system for treating effluent flowing through a wastewater pipe from a sewage treatment plant, said wastewater treatment system comprising a wastewater flow conduit inserted in the wastewater pipe for receiving the effluent;
- a tablet loading neck extending from said wastewater flow conduit in substantially perpendicular relationship with respect to the wastewater pipe;
lid means provided on said tablet loading neck for removably closing said tablet loading neck;
a tablet support tube extending through said lid means and said tablet loading neck and terminating in said wastewater flow conduit, a substantially transparent first window provided in said tablet support tube in said wastewater flow conduit and a photoelectric sensor provided in the upper end of said tablet support tube;
a first set of chemical treatment tablets slidably mounted on said tablet support tube in stacked relationship in said tablet loading neck and covering said first transparent window and a second set of chemical treatment tablets slidably mounted on said tablet support tube in stacked relationship in said tablet loading neck, whereby said second set of chemical treatment tablets descends by gravity on said tablet support tube to replace said first set of chemical treatment tablets, as said first set of chemical treatment tablets is dissolved in the effluent, and said first transparent window is uncovered and said photoelectric sensor is activated, when said second set of chemical treatment tablets is dissolved in the effluent. - View Dependent Claims (17, 18, 19)
